Welsh pop duo Dusky Grey release their brand new single ‘A Little Bit’ on July 13th through East West / Warner Music. This effervescent earworm about unconditional love is the ideal song to soundtrack this summer.
Speaking about their new single they explain, “We wrote A Little Bit about loving someone unconditionally and not thinking about the repercussions or what anyone else thinks. It’s just about doing what you want to do, spreading love and loving who you want to love.”
Dusky Grey teamed up with rising actor and social influencer Amelia Gething to create an incredibly energetic and fun-filled video for the track. Watch the video for ‘A Little Bit’ here – https://lnk.to/ALBVideo
19 year-old, London born, actress Amelia Gething is the UK’s biggest female star on Musical.ly with over 5 million followers. Amelia played herself in award winning Channel 4 drama Hollyoaks, a first for a social media star to appear as herself in a mainstream soap.
“Working with Amelia was such a lovely experience. From watching her videos, we could tell she was kind and unapologetically herself – she was exactly that when we met her. It’s important to us that any thing we do, we are having fun and she definitely made this happen when starring in the video” – Dusky Grey.
Amelia adds, “I had so much fun working with the band, the song is fantastic and I’m excited to see everyone’s reactions to the song and video!”
‘A Little Bit’ is the follow-up to their infectious single ‘Joy Ride’ which was crowned BBC Radio 1 ‘Best New Pop’. 2017 kick started an incredible 18-months for Catrin Hopkins and Gethin Williams aka Dusky Grey which included racking up over 22 million streams across their singles ‘Told Me’, ‘Call Me Over’ and ‘Joy Ride’.
With three captivating singles now under their belts Dusky Grey is an incredibly exciting prospect on the UK pop scene. Highlights include being selected as BBC Radio 1’s Introducing ‘Track of the Week’ for ‘Call Me Over’, Spotify New Music Friday UK and Apple’s Best New UK, A List on BBC Radio Wales, Sunday Brunch video play plus support from tastemakers including Pop Justice, Earmilk, TMRW Magazine and even making it on to The Times – Essential Tracks.
